hahaha I forgot about Rosenmontag. Are market closed on Monday? Well, starting on Tuesday is less cliche^^

And someone will have to explain me expiration, I don't want Heating Oil delivered to my door hahaha. What if on last trading day of the exp. month I have my position open?

As you see, I am prepared better than one could possible imagine

You should get a notification in advance. If you're still in that day, and it's a physical product, hopefully your broker will just close you out. That's what mine did once when I was holding natural gas and didn't know what day it was and hadn't bothered to check my email. I think my broker makes you get out a few days before the actual last day.

But just watch the volume. That'll tell you when to go to the next month.
